
During a two-month period, Naubad J. developed and delivered two core features for the dan-schel/train-disruptions repository, focusing on user experience and real-time data delivery. He built a customizable User Settings Page using React and TypeScript, enabling users to personalize commute details, notification preferences, and themes, with a reset option for defaults. In the following month, he implemented a real-time disruption inbox by integrating backend data pipelines and task scheduling, ensuring users received up-to-date Public Transport Victoria alerts. His work combined frontend development, state management, and backend integration, providing a foundation for scalable personalization and reliable disruption visibility.

April 2025 monthly summary for dan-schel/train-disruptions. Focused on delivering real-time disruption visibility for PTV disruptions via an inbox-based alerts system, with a data fetch pipeline and a background updater to ensure fresh information for users. The work enhances decision-making, reduces time-to-information, and strengthens the reliability of disruption data.
April 2025 monthly summary for dan-schel/train-disruptions. Focused on delivering real-time disruption visibility for PTV disruptions via an inbox-based alerts system, with a data fetch pipeline and a background updater to ensure fresh information for users. The work enhances decision-making, reduces time-to-information, and strengthens the reliability of disruption data.
March 2025 monthly summary for dan-schel/train-disruptions. Delivered a new User Settings Page and Personalization, enabling users to customize commute details, disruption notifications, and theme preferences, with an option to reset all settings to defaults. The feature is tracked under issue #51 and implemented via commit de0d72679aac9fd5350e2899d4f1849cbcef9a44. This work lays the foundation for personalized user experiences and easier preference management, contributing to higher user satisfaction and retention.
March 2025 monthly summary for dan-schel/train-disruptions. Delivered a new User Settings Page and Personalization, enabling users to customize commute details, disruption notifications, and theme preferences, with an option to reset all settings to defaults. The feature is tracked under issue #51 and implemented via commit de0d72679aac9fd5350e2899d4f1849cbcef9a44. This work lays the foundation for personalized user experiences and easier preference management, contributing to higher user satisfaction and retention.
Overview of all repositories you've contributed to across your timeline